以太坊的隱私性非常重要,混合器、計算數據層、零知識證明等只是一些用于增強以太坊區塊鏈上隱私性的技術。
公共區塊鏈網絡的隱私是一個矛盾體,因為根據技術設計的性質,數據必須在網絡上共享和廣泛分布才能被認為是有效的。更重要的是,對于像以太坊這樣備受矚目的公共區塊鏈網絡,這些數據的傳播不僅僅依靠網絡用戶,而是存在多個區塊鏈分析網站和數據搜集服務來完成。
加密錢包工具Argent的首席執行官兼聯合創始人Itamar Lesuisse將以太坊區塊鏈上的隱私問題描述為平臺上的普遍問題,甚至“最簡單的用例”也是如此。Lesuisse在接受CoinDesk采訪時說道:“如果你只看最簡單的用例,比如我說,‘嘿,Christine,你能給我發送價值10美元的以太幣嗎?這是我的錢包地址。’那么現在你就知道我有多少錢了。”
通過共享一個人的公共以太坊地址,可以很容易知道該地址內持有的資金量。當然,用戶可以擁有多個加密貨幣錢包,每個錢包都存放不同數量的以太幣。但是,泄露其中一個錢包地址可能會危及該用戶所有錢包的身份,特別如果不同錢包地址之間此前曾發生過相互轉賬的情況下。Lesuisse強調道:“我說的是如果我要求我朋友轉賬給我,他們會立刻知道我有多少錢。數據如此透明顯然是區塊鏈的一大特點,但對一些用戶來說,他們是不敢大規模使用的。”
這就是為什么Lesuisse和其他人正努力在以太坊區塊鏈上開發更好的工具以進行隱私交易或一般意義上的隱私計算的原因。最終,他們的目標是鼓勵像企業那樣更大的群體采用以太坊區塊鏈。
安永(EY)全球創新負責人Paul Brody在接受CoinDesk采訪時談到了以太坊區塊鏈上的用例,他說道:“如果你想吸引企業和大型投資者進來,這一點至關重要。如果你想讓他們使用公共區塊鏈,你就必須為他們提供隱私功能。我們相信,沒有隱私,就不會有很多真正意義上的企業用戶。”
重視隱私性
今年,一些新的隱私項目紛紛涌現。
安永的區塊鏈團隊上個月在GitHub上發布了名為“Nightfall”的代碼協議,作為在以太坊區塊鏈上啟用匿名交易的實驗性解決方案。
它使用了加密領域的一項著名技術,即零知識證明(ZKPs),該技術最早由研究人員Shafi Goldwasser、Silvio Micali和Charles Rackoff在上世紀80年代末在一篇題為《交互證明系統的知識復雜性》(the knowledge complex of Interactive Proof-Systems)的論文中提出。2016年晚些時候,隱私幣Zcash主網啟動,并成為了零知識證明第一個廣泛應用案例,用于在公共區塊鏈網絡發送 “屏蔽交易”并匿名用戶。
最近,在5月份Nightfall發布后,區塊鏈初創公司0xcert的開發團隊已經開始迭代代碼發行版本,并使用不可替代的ERC-721代幣為其特定實現添加新功能。0xcert首席戰略官Urban Osvald解釋道:“我們在Nightfall中增加的一項重要內容是選擇性驗證。如果我不想透露信息的話,我可以做到。Nightfall和我們提供的所有工具結合起來,使得工具和功能的組合不僅廣泛適用于游戲項目和收藏品領域,而且還為大型企業用例鋪平了道路。”
在談到該計劃背后的動機時,Osvald說道:“我們最大的目標是不可替代代幣的廣泛采用。顯然,區塊鏈總體上采用的速度很慢,我們希望盡快加快速度。”
目前的隱私技術
除了有企業在開發以太坊區塊鏈上的交易隱私外,另一家基于以太坊的初創公司Enigma致力于為任何類型的數據隱私創建一個鏈下計算環境。Enigma增長和營銷主管Tor Bair在接受CoinDesk采訪時曾表示:“當我們談到計算隱私時,它超越了你可以保護匿名性或交易金額的概念,你實際上能夠對加密數據進行計算。
你可以采取去中心化信用評分的方式,保護數據不受那些試圖建立信用價值的特定用戶的影響。對于游戲來說,數據需要保持對游戲中特定個人的隱私,或者你可能希望以一種安全的方式生成隨機數。這些都是我們協議未來的潛在應用。”
周二,Enigma發布了它的第二個測試網絡,根據Bair的說法,它增強了使用這個協議的“開發者體驗”,而這個協議還沒有在主網上發布。
與此同時,Argent的首席科學官Julien Niset認為,在以太坊上建立一個基本的可以隨時部署的隱私工具很有必要。Niset說道:
“以太坊需要很多隱私解決方案來滿足不同的需求和要求。我們確實解決了第一個問題,這也是目前最需要解決的問題,那就是我如何才能私秘性地將資金從A轉到B。”
展望一個更具隱私性的未來
Niset談到的工具叫做Hopper。它是一個使用移動iOS設備在以太坊區塊鏈上進行隱私交易的開源混合器。
從本質上講,Hopper是一個智能合約,用戶可以私密地將1 ETH人存入某賬戶或從中取出,而無需透露任何公共賬戶地址。它還利用零知識證明技術來證明私秘轉賬的接收者。Github官方頁面這樣描述道:“用戶只需提供zkSNARK(零知識證明)證明他們此前將1 ETH存入了混合器,即可將它存入混合器智能合約,然后再將其存入另一個賬戶,而不必透露該代幣是從哪個賬戶發出的。”
盡管Hopper可以立即部署,Niset警告說其絕不是以太坊的最終隱私解決方案。他說道:“我們不想說我們已經在以太坊上解決了這個問題。事實并非如此。這是一個開源社區。真正重要的是人們的合作。我們利用其他一些人的開發成果,發現我們可以讓它成為移動錢包的一個可行產品。”
因此,Argent的首席執行官Itamar Lesuisse強調,從他的角度來看,Hopper是一個“今天可行的”隱私產品解決方案,在未來幾年中,它將只是眾多現有解決方案中的一個。Lesuisse總結道:“目前有許多解決方案正在開發中,它們將未來幾年內變得更加先進。從產品的角度來看,我們希望今天就能解決這個問題,但未來可能會有更多的解決方案。”
評論
查看更多